http://dbpedia.org/ontology/abstract Jean Ann Larson is an American mathematiciJean Ann Larson is an American mathematician, and a professor at the University of Florida. She is a set theorist, a historian of mathematical logic, and a professor at the University of Florida.She was the first woman to earn a doctorate in mathematics from Dartmouth College, and is known for her research in infinitary combinatorics and the theory of linear spaces.inatorics and the theory of linear spaces. , Jean Ann Larson é uma matemática estadunidJean Ann Larson é uma matemática estadunidense, professora da Universidade da Flórida, que pesquisa a história da matemática.
